#cf270e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f270e is composed of 81.2% red, 15.3%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.2% magenta, 93.2%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 7.8 degrees, a saturation of 87.3% and a lightness of 43.3%. #cf270e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4e1c with #9f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#cf270e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f270e has RGB values of R:207, G:39,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.93,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13575950.
